NELSON BRANCH BRITISH DRAMA LEAGUE
On Wednesday, 20th October in the Theatre Royal, the Nelson Branch of the Britsh Drama League will present four plays to be judged by Miss Elizabeth Loe, who holds Ist class certificate with honours C.S.S.T.D.A., London, and late of Hull Repertory Theatre. The plays are: “Slow Curtain,” produced by Miss L. Ingram for the Drama Circle of the Women’s Institute, Motueka; “Snowed up with the Duchess,” produced by Mrs Corby for the Stoke-Wa-katu Women’s Institute; “Sanctuary,” produced for the Nelson Women’s Club by Mrs P. R. Parker and Mrs Earle Johnson, a play founded on fact; “Lonesome Like,” by the Wakefield Players. Miss Loe will hold a drama school at the Marsden Library on 21st October, afternoon and evening sessions.
